Frequently Asked Questions

A UCC and lien search identifies recorded security interests, judgments and other liens that may affect business assets. These searches help lenders, attorneys, businesses and investors verify existing claims before financing, acquisitions, refinancing or other commercial transactions.

What is a UCC search?

A UCC search identifies financing statements filed under Article 9 of the Uniform Commercial Code to determine whether business assets have existing secured interests.

A UCC search identifies secured financing statements, while lien searches may include tax liens, judgment liens, mechanic’s liens and other recorded claims against property or assets.

Banks, lenders, attorneys, title companies, investors, businesses and acquisition teams commonly request these searches before financing or commercial transactions.
